Next generation performance with consideration for artificial waves. The Hydroshort is next generation Tomo Shortboard design. Inspired by the functional aesthetic of the Hydronaut, The Hydroshort is tuned for maximum performance in small to medium waves. Highlighted by the ultra-modern ‘torpedo nose ‘profile the Hydroshort has an incredible rail to rail flow and low swing weight at the front end which translates to a feeling of instant response. Coupled with a clean continuous, (medium) rocker curve and the Quad inside single concave (QISC) the Hydroshort is ready for maximum wave attack with tremendous burst of speed. Squash tail version is slightly favorable to flatter face and weaker wave conditions.

About Firewire Surfboards

Firewire is dedicated to elevating the surfing experience through innovative design, new materials, and advanced construction methods. Every surfboard, traction pad, and leash we build is designed with a single goal in mind – to improve the surfing experience as much as possible while impacting the environment as little as possible.
